Did
you
know
that
the
beak
shape
and
size
can
help
you
determine
what
a
bird
eats
herons
have
a
spear-like
bill
that
they
use
to
hunt
for
fish
along
the
shoreline?
Warblers
have
tweezer-like
beaks
that
they
will
use
to
hunt
for
insects,
woodpeckers
also
hunt
for
insects,
but
their
beaks
are
chisel-like
to
allow
them
to
break
apart
the
bark
of
a
tree
and
get
to
where
their
meal
is
hiding.
